随笔分类 -  JavaSE/EE

摘要:在Hibernate中使用父类子类各映射数据表的继承映射策略,采用MappedSuperclass和AOP来禁用多态查询,只查父表。 阅读全文
posted @ 2015-01-11 11:00 琴剑飘零 阅读(2804) 评论(2) 推荐(0) 编辑
摘要:本文建立在 SSH与Spring Security整合 一文的基础上,从这篇文章的example上做修改,或者从 配置了AOP 的example上做修改皆可。这里主要补充我在实际使用Spring Security中常用的一些前文最基本example中没能提供的功能,主要包括自定义403错误页面、自定义认证管理器的内容提供者、自定义登录成功的回调接口,自定义json访问时未登录和403错误的返回内容和用代码模拟Spring Security的验证。 阅读全文
posted @ 2014-11-26 21:41 琴剑飘零 阅读(2886) 评论(0) 推荐(0) 编辑
摘要:Spring Oauth2大多数情况下还是用不到的,主要使用的还是Spring+SpringMVC+Hibernate,有时候加上SpringSecurity,因此,在“SSH+Spring Security搭建方法及example”一文的基础上,以我在实际开发中的需求为参考,做一些调整,本文主要内容是:配置Spring AOP并且用log4j来记录日志。 阅读全文
posted @ 2014-11-23 08:49 琴剑飘零 阅读(2306) 评论(1) 推荐(0) 编辑
摘要:现在加最后一样,就是oauth2,现在很多网站都有对应的移动版本,那么移动端访问服务端的服务怎么控制权限,我知道的主要是两种方法,第一是模拟浏览器,访问服务的时候会生成session,之后在移动端缓存cookie,每次网络请求都把cookie加上,还有一种就是通过oauth2,登录之后生成一个凭证,每次请求时携带凭证,当然oauth2更多的是为第三方应用提供访问自己服务的权限。 阅读全文
posted @ 2014-11-21 12:18 琴剑飘零 阅读(14766) 评论(25) 推荐(5) 编辑
摘要:到前文为止,Spring+Springmvc+Hibernate的基本框架都已经搭建出来了,现在,在这基础上再加上身份验证和权限控制,也就是Spring Security框架。 阅读全文
posted @ 2014-11-19 12:22 琴剑飘零 阅读(5264) 评论(3) 推荐(1) 编辑
摘要:前面两篇文章,分别介绍了Springmvc和Spring的搭建方法,本文再搭建hibernate,并建立SSH最基本的代码结构。 Hibernate和前面两个比就比较复杂了,Hibernate是一个orm的框架,也就是负责面向对象中的对象(Object)和关系型数据库这个关系(Relation)之间的映射(Mapping)。因为关系型数据库的思维方式,和编程的时候对于对象的理解是有偏差的,所以也有一些面向对象的数据库,但是随着这些orm框架的完善,面向对象的数据库就销声匿迹了。 阅读全文
posted @ 2014-11-17 23:31 琴剑飘零 阅读(4876) 评论(7) 推荐(2) 编辑
摘要:这一篇在前一篇Springmvc的基础上,加上Spring。Spring的主要用途叫做控制反转(依赖注入,IoC/DI)和面向切面的编程(AOP),本文只介绍IoC,因为AOP主要的应用场景是记录日志,暂时不需要,等我要整合的几个框架都整合在一起的时候再加上。 阅读全文
posted @ 2014-11-16 12:18 琴剑飘零 阅读(5821) 评论(0) 推荐(0) 编辑
摘要:现在介绍SSH的文章很多,但是适合自己需求的却经常找不到,这些东西呢,会了之后总会感觉别人的程序哪里哪里别扭,会之前呢就感觉很混乱,而且SSH的官方文档,至少在我看来是“会者勉强能看、不会者一片迷茫”的,最主要的是没有什么demo,也可能因为我太low了,高手勿喷,我的感觉就是根据文档呢很容易明白如果写了A就能怎么样写了B又能怎么样,但是这个A或者B到底写在哪能让程序跑起来呢,更是会者不难、难者不会。 阅读全文
posted @ 2014-11-14 23:29 琴剑飘零 阅读(4803) 评论(2) 推荐(1) 编辑
摘要:  1. 使用BufferedInputStream时OutOfMemoryError异常。   2. eclipse Luna安装subversion(SVN) 阅读全文
posted @ 2014-10-24 15:31 琴剑飘零 阅读(365) 评论(0) 推荐(0) 编辑
摘要:SSH框架中Hibernate的基本配置 阅读全文
posted @ 2011-09-23 22:00 琴剑飘零 阅读(493) 评论(0) 推荐(1) 编辑
摘要:SSH框架中Struts的基本配置 阅读全文
posted @ 2011-09-20 14:11 琴剑飘零 阅读(707) 评论(1) 推荐(1) 编辑